Negombo Sri Lankan Rice and Curry Cooking Class


Prepare an amazing Sri Lankan meal. The setting for the cooking experience is spectacular. You prepare your meal in a traditional outdoor kitchen at the junction of a river and a canal location connects you with history. For hundreds of years, spices were transported on barges that along the river and canal where you cook. The location also connects you with nature. From the outdoor kitchen and the dining pavilion, you have a spectacular panoramic view. The experience provides a fun, hands-on way to explore Sri Lankan heritage. As you cook, you use authentic tools including an antique grinding stone, cooking utensils made from coconut shells, and locally made terracotta pots. You also learn about the spices that made Sri Lanka so important in the spice trade and that make Sri Lankan cuisine so distinctive. In this class, you will cook without chilis so everyone can enjoy the food.

Discover Ancient Sri Lankan Kitchen Techniques in Anuradhapura


The Historical Cooking Equipment Class at GK Immersions offers a unique opportunity to step back in time and explore traditional Sri Lankan cooking methods. In this hands-on experience, you’ll learn how to prepare authentic dishes using ancient cooking tools such as clay pots, wooden utensils, and stone grinders. Discover the techniques that have been passed down through generations, from cooking over an open fire to using natural ingredients harvested from the land. As part of this immersive class, indulge in the rich flavors of traditional Sri Lankan cuisine by preparing your own freshly made hot coconut roti and spicy katta sambal—perfect for breakfast or dinner! This experience not only teaches you about historical cooking equipment but also connects you with the timeless culinary traditions of the Rajarata Kingdom.
